In 1854, Louisa Emeline Dixon entered the world in Pollard, Boyd, Kentucky, United States, born to Alexander Sandy Dixon And Lucy Rebecca Hackworth. Louisa Emeline Dixon passed away in 1929 in Huntington, Wayne, West Virginia, United States.
